Human CD8 transgene regulation of HLA recognition by murine T cells.

Abstract

A series of human CD8 transgenic (hCD8 Tg) mice with differential expression in the thymus and periphery were produced to investigate CD8 coreceptor regulation of repertoire selection and T cell responses. Expression of hCD8 markedly enhanced responses to both HLA class I molecules and hybrid A2/Kb molecules providing functional evidence for a second interaction site, outside of the alpha 3 domain, which is essential for optimal coreceptor function. Peripheral T cell expression of hCD8 was sufficient to augment responsiveness to HLA class I, as hCD8 Tg mice which lacked thymic expression responded as well as mice expressing hCD8 in the thymus and periphery. Both murine CD8+ and CD4+ T cells expressing hCD8 transgenes exhibited markedly enhanced responses to foreign HLA class I, revealing the ability of T cell receptor repertoires selected on either murine class I or class II to recognize human class I major histocompatibility complex (MHC). In contrast to recognition of foreign class I, thymic expression of hCD8 transgenes was absolutely required to enhance recognition of antigenic peptide restricted by self-HLA class I. Thus, our studies revealed disparate requirements for CD8 coreceptor expression in the thymus for selection of a T cell repertoire responsive to foreign MHC and to antigenic peptides bound to self-MHC, providing a novel demonstration of positive selection that is dependent on human CD8.

摘要

为了研究CD8共受体对 repertoire 选择和T细胞反应的调节作用,构建了一系列在胸腺和外周有差异表达的人CD8转基因(hCD8 Tg)小鼠。hCD8的表达显著增强了对HLA I类分子和杂交A2/Kb分子的反应,为α3结构域之外的第二个相互作用位点提供了功能证据,该位点对于最佳共受体功能至关重要。hCD8在外周T细胞中的表达足以增强对HLA I类的反应性,因为缺乏胸腺表达的hCD8 Tg小鼠与在胸腺和外周均表达hCD8的小鼠反应相同。表达hCD8转基因的鼠CD8 +和CD4 + T细胞对外源HLA I类均表现出显著增强的反应,揭示了在鼠I类或II类上选择的T细胞受体库识别人类I类主要组织相容性复合体(MHC)的能力。与对外源I类的识别相反,hCD8转基因在胸腺中的表达是增强对自身HLA I类限制的抗原肽识别所绝对必需的。因此,我们的研究揭示了胸腺中CD8共受体表达对于选择对外源MHC和与自身MHC结合的抗原肽有反应的T细胞库的不同要求,提供了一种依赖于人CD8的阳性选择的新证明。
